Subject: Quindell Bay — we're going for it

Team,

After months of back-and-forth, the exec group has agreed to move on the Quindell Bay expansion. Heads of department should start scoping headcount and budget needs for a soft launch next spring — Marisol will circulate a template this week. Please keep this tight for now; nothing to partners or vendors until legal clears the entity setup. Exciting stuff. The confidential note below lays out the plan.

board note of yahig-yahif: Silmirox Works plans to raise the Aldius list price by 18.5 percent in January. The steering committee signed off on a budget of $141.9 million for Project Tamix. The renewal with Eliysek Logistics closes at $114.1 million a year, 18.9 percent below the last contract. Project Gordor slips by a full year because of the supplier delay.

# Flaglight Rollouts — Approvals

Quick version for on-call: any rollout touching more than 5% of traffic needs an approval in Flaglight before the ramp continues. Kill switches don't need approval — just flip them and note it in the incident channel. Scheduled ramps pause automatically if error budget burns hot. If you're stuck at 2 a.m. with a pending approval, there's one person authorized to override, and that's the approver below.

account owner for tagep-bafof: Norael Gilax Juleth

Quarterly Planning Note — Retail Pilot

Hi all — quick update on the pilot with the Mossbrook grocery chain. Twelve of their stores will stock our Fernline snack range starting next month, with shelf placement near checkout. Branch managers near a pilot store: expect a small uptick in delivery volume and please flag any stock issues to Dana's team fast. If the pilot hits targets, a wider rollout follows in spring. One thing to keep under your hats:

board note of tagug-hahag: Praionax Logistics is in early talks to buy Julaxek Group for about $36.3 million. The Julmir launch date is March 1, and nothing goes to the press before then.